Craig kielburger, a 12 years old canadian became an activist after reading from the newspaper that iqbal masih, also another 12 years old from pakistan was killed because of his support for the abolition of child labor. Free the children is an international charity and youth movement creating awareness around the world created by an amazing role model, craig kielburger and was later founded by his brother marc kielburger. In 1999, at the age of 16, kielburger wrote free the children, a book detailing his trip to south asia four years earlier and the founding of his charity. After reading about a boy his age in pakistan who was murdered after speaking out against child labor, he and his brother marc committed themselves to the effort to stop child labor, organizing a project called free the children.
